Microsoft is reportedly meeting with private equity firms about a Yahoo bid. “The software giant has made no commitments so far to any investors, and any discussions now are
exploratory,” Re/code reports. Complicating matters, Yahoo reportedly wants $10 billion, despite the fact that its core business is generally believed to be worth $6 billion-to-$8 billion.
